Output 35cbd072c19600fc11b43672b2ff81e89d5e1bf6b4bbd7fafb58b3b53f366384:1

value
22232776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24b890647fe7fa81038b8d275188b842af984718 OP_EQUAL
address
353BMBbb2758GUdYYkUU3Cf1ZiTuZnoxXB
transaction
35cbd072c19600fc11b43672b2ff81e89d5e1bf6b4bbd7fafb58b3b53f366384
confirmations
415249
spent
true